Title: Andrew McCormick Dickson: Innovator in Expandable Implant Technology

Introduction

Andrew McCormick Dickson is a recognized inventor based in Memphis, TN. With an impressive portfolio of eight patents, he is noted for his contributions to the field of expandable implant technology. His innovative approach has paved the way for advancements in medical devices, particularly for spinal treatments.

Latest Patents

Among his latest patents is the "Expandable implant, instrument, and method". This invention features expandable, implantable devices that can be deployed to enhance secure fixation between anatomical structures. In some instances, these devices serve as replacements for one or more vertebral bodies within the spine. The linear expansion capability is designed to provide optimal support and integration within the human body.

Career Highlights

Andrew has made significant strides in his career, working with notable organizations such as Warsaw Orthopedic, Inc. and Sdgi Holdings, Inc. His experience in these companies has contributed to his expertise in developing advanced medical devices, particularly those concerned with orthopedic solutions.

Collaborations

Throughout his pursuit of innovation, Andrew has collaborated with several professionals in the industry, including coworkers Bradley T Estes and Danny H Braddock, Jr. These partnerships have been integral in advancing his research and development efforts in the realm of implant technology.
